THE FRIENDS OF THE FRANKFORT LIBRARY IS AN INDEPENDENT NON-PROFIT ORGANIZATION THAT PROVIDES COMMUNITY SUPPORT FOR OUR LIBRARY.
In 2024, the Friends provided over $22,000 in funds to support things like Hoopla and Libby digital media, library newsletters, large print books, summer reading programs, Story Walk, Glowforge, and more.
Annually, they provide more than $15,000 in support for equipment and programs for the Library, including educational toys and games for the kids area, furniture for the West End & Teen Area, Gale Courses, and reading programs.

DONATIONS
The Friends of the Frankfort Library are happy to accept donations for our ongoing Book Sales. We accept donations of hardcover and softcover books and DVDs. We are unfortunately unable to accept CDs, audiobooks, magazines, VHS tapes, encyclopedias, dictionaries, and old textbooks (anything older than 2 years.)
All items should be in donation worthy condition, with no ripped pages or stains. Donations should be brought to the Circulation Desk and may not be placed in the book drop. Please only two bags or boxes per household per day.
If you have more than two boxes, large donations will be accepted between 9-10:30am Tuesdays and Fridays at the library garage (adjacent to the library’s front doors).
